cerate
noun
/ˈsɛr.ət/

Definition
A waxy substance resembling cerumen, used especially in pharmaceutical and cosmetic preparations.

Meaning
Cerate is typically a semi-solid preparation containing a waxy base, often used in ointments or creams.
